Elder Caius stepped forward to regain the attention of the crowd, his voice resonating with authority and purpose. "These six selected will be your leaders," he announced, gesturing towards the illuminated figures standing before the assembly.
As he spoke, the six chosen candidates reached up to grasp the symbols that floated above them. With a confident gesture, they each caught their respective symbols just before they could touch the ground, securing them as the ethereal lights gradually faded away. This act symbolized their acceptance of their roles and the responsibilities that came with them.
Elder Caius then addressed the remaining candidates, his voice firm and clear. "I invite each of you to align yourselves with the leader whom you believe will best guide you," he instructed, signaling the beginning of a new phase in the selection process. The candidates, now free to choose their allegiances, began to move towards the leaders they felt most drawn to.
Sophie watched as her friends Mia and Pita confidently walked towards her, their faces showing a mix of excitement and resolve. To her surprise, Randall is a candidate as well and stepped forward to join her group, along with his friend and another girl whose names Sophie has not know yet. The sight of Randall, typically a source of irritation for her, now sparked a complex blend of emotions. Seeing him choose her as a leader, despite their past encounters.
Elder Caius surveyed the assembled groups, each cluster forming around one of the six chosen leaders. Satisfied with the distribution, he addressed the gathering once more, his voice carrying across the open field to reach every ear.
"So that makes six teams, each with six members," Caius announced, his tone imbued with a sense of finality and expectation. "For the forthcoming competitions that lead to the throne, these will be your teams. Together, you will face the challenges laid out in the trials, and your ability to work cohesively will be crucial to your success."
He paused to let the information sink in, observing the reactions among the candidates and the crowd. "Remember, the trials are designed not only to test your individual strengths but also your ability to unite under leadership, to strategise collectively, and to support one another through adversities. The path to leadership is not walked alone."
The candidates nodded, some with determination, others with a hint of nervous anticipation.
As Elder Caius concluded his remarks, he raised his hands to settle the crowd and the newly formed groups. "Let everyone take this time to rest and prepare," he announced clearly, ensuring his voice reached every corner of the field. "The competition will commence in the coming days. Use this period wisely to strengthen your bonds and strategize, for once the trials begin, your leadership and teamwork will be put to the test."
He paused to let his words resonate with the assembly, adding, "That's all for today. Thank you." With that, the field gradually quieted down as the energy shifted from the excitement of formation to the anticipation of preparation.
The candidates began to disperse, some discussing initial strategies and others getting better acquainted with their new teammates.
